The application of Equations (9-31) is illustrated in Figure 9-21, which represents a
hypothetical rectangular array of 60 HAWTs divided into 12 clusters of 5 turbines each
[Spera and Sengupta 1994]. The modulation index at the zone boundaries is 0.15, and the
probability of exceedance is 0.05. Other parameters are h S = 0.5 and | E PS, D | = | E R, D | .
Again we see that the back-to-front ratio of a properly-oriented receiving antenna only
affects backward scatter.
Figure 9-21. Theoretical TV interference zone around a hypothetical HAWT power
station, for various back-to-front ratios of the receiving antenna. The station contains
60 HAWTs divided into 12 clusters. It is assumed that turbines within a cluster operate in
synchronism, but cluster interferences add randomly. [Spera and Sengupta 1994]
